WebDec 1, 2024 · This straight line that represents the relationship between experience – measured as the cumulative installed capacity of the technology – and the price of that technology is called the learning curve of that technology. The relative price decline associated with each doubling of experience is the learning rate of a technology. WebFeb 10, 2024 · Illustration of the learning curve. Image by Author. Experience Curve. WebMar 1, 2024 · The one-factor experience curve of lumpy power generation technologies shows negative learning rates, indicating that unit construction costs increase over time. In particular, the learning rate for coal power plants is −4.16%, and the rate for nuclear power plants is −1.71%.
